Dame Barbara Windsor is reportedly not dealing well with the coronavirus lockdown because she can't understand why close friends and family aren't swinging by.
The 82-year-old, who is suffering from Alzheimer's, is used to people visiting and regularly checking in on her. Christopher Biggins, who is a close friend of the EastEnders star, said: "She's a little confused as to what's going on because no one can visit her." He continued telling The Sun: "It's not because she thinks 'they don't like me'' because her husband Scott explains to her but she just forgets the explanation and she asks all the time." The actress first spoke of her diagnosis in May 2018 after she was diagnosed in 2014.
